What causes standing water to appear in basements without any visible leaks?

Standing water in your Parkland, FL basement can appear from sources you cannot see directly. Hydrostatic pressure forces moisture through floor-wall joints during heavy rain. We often find water entering through foundation pores in the concrete that are invisible but allow significant water intrusion. Also, condensation from temperature differences can accumulate into puddles, though this is less common than external water sources. How quickly does standing water need to be removed to prevent mold growth?

Fungal growth begin developing within 24-48 hours after water exposure in Parkland, FL properties. The warmer the conditions in your Florida home, the faster fungal growth establish themselves. Which items can be saved after exposure to standing water?

What can be saved depends on water type. Non-porous items like glass can typically be saved if we extract water immediately. Absorbent items like books have reduced salvage potential, especially after more than 48 hours or if the water contained contaminants.
